Shiocton trustees approve $325,000 short-term line of credit

The Village of Shiocton Board of Trustees voted Jan. 13 to approve Resolution 01-25 to obtain a short-term line of credit for $325,000.
Trustee Dawes read the resolution authorizing the line of credit. Trustee Gary Bunnell moved to approve the resolution and Trustee Kris Brownson seconded; the motion carried and "all Trustees present voted aye." (Trustees present were Dawes, Bunnell, Tyler, Brownson and Woods.)
The vote was recorded as an approved motion for short-term financing; no further details about the intended use of the line of credit were provided during the meeting.
The approval came as part of routine January business; the board also approved minutes from its December meeting and signed off on bills and vouchers later in the session. The meeting adjourned at 6:52 p.m.
